Robert Ayres (11 December 1914 – 5 November 1968) was an American film, stage and television actor.
[1][5] His stage work included Edward Albee's The American Dream and The Death of Bessie Smith at London's Royal Court Theatre in 1961.
[6][7] Ayres died of a heart attack, at age 53 on 5 November 1968 in Hemel Hempstead, Hertfordshire, England.
